1. An elegant neck and a beautiful shoulder line

Do not hesitate to emphasize these aristocratic virtues. A dress with open shoulders and a heart-shaped neckline will compliment your body type. The romantic and feminine image is ready. What else do you need at the wedding?

2. An impressive bust

Remember: you will dance and smile at your guests all night in this outfit. So skinny straps or an overly exposing neckline should not distract you from the pleasant worries of a bride. Therefore, stylists recommend paying attention to dresses with wide and tight-fitting straps. However, if you are afraid to feel like wearing a suit of armor, you can always show a little open-back.

3. Sporty arms and shoulders

You have actively worked out in the gym before the wedding, haven’t you? Do not hesitate to demonstrate it! A light tan and a sleeveless dress will emphasize the muscle tone. The neckline can be straight (as in the photo) or heart-shaped – it’s really a matter of taste.

4. Appetizingly-rounded arms and shoulders

In fact, why flop sweat in the gym? A bride should be happy, not exhausted. The long-sleeved dress will help hide small imperfections. Even translucent lace sleeves will work like an airbrush for problem zones. Besides, this style is very trendy.

5. A desire to add volume

Dreaming of slightly bigger breasts, a thinner waist and rounded hips? Even our great-grandmothers knew the secret of how to get it all at once. It is a corset. It is not suited for everyday wear but is good for a wedding celebration. However, you need to practice wearing it.

6. Miniature height and graceful figure

Modern stylists recommend paying attention to mermaid or fishtail dresses – they visually extend the figure and add volume. Such a fairy mix.

7. A feminine “pear” body

Girls with this type of figure can feel like real princesses because stylists recommend they buy a classic ball gown with a narrow corset and a lush skirt. Fairy tale, as it is.

8. A body like an hourglass…

…or just a strong desire to feel like the most desired bride in the world. Then safely choose a tight lace dress with a low neckline and thin straps. You will get all of the attention! How could it be otherwise?

9. Miniature height and a desire to visually extend the legs

Choose a dress with a chiffon skirt and drapery. Additional vertical lines will make any girl a supermodel at her own wedding.

10. Love for classics and traditions

Choose lace. Light lace is a trend that will never go out of fashion.
